I'm kinda new to this and learning my way too, so don't take any of my advice as gospel...

I've found the Icarus LUT's ($18 I think) to be really good as a quick way to color D-LOG footage.

As a quick example I've applied one to half your video - you'd probably want to tweak the settings a lot more but it gives you an idea.

I use Adobe Premier.
Then I duplicate the video on two separate layers, apply the LUT/effects to just one layer.
Transform -> Crop the top layer at 50% width (which reveals the layer below)
